What‌ Is a Medical ‍Office ‌Assistant?

A medical office assistant, also known as a healthcare administrative ⁤assistant, is⁢ a ‌vital link​ between patients, ‌healthcare providers,‌ and administrative operations within a medical setting. They handle ⁤administrative tasks, patient ⁤dialogue, and clinical responsibilities to⁣ ensure the practice runs efficiently and effectively.

Key Responsibilities ​of a Medical Office Assistant

The role ⁣of a medical office assistant encompasses a broad spectrum of ‌duties. These responsibilities can be categorized into ‍administrative tasks, clinical‍ tasks, ‌and patient interactions. Here’s an overview:

Administrative responsibilities

  • Scheduling appointments: Managing calendars and ‍patient appointments to optimize clinic​ flow.
  • Medical billing and coding: Processing insurance claims and verifying coverage.
  • Maintaining medical records: Organizing and updating patient records in compliance with⁤ privacy laws.
  • Correspondence‍ management: Handling phone calls,emails,and other‍ communication channels.
  • Inventory management: Ordering and stocking medical supplies and office essentials.

Clinical Responsibilities

  • Vital signs collection: Measuring ​blood pressure, temperature, and other preliminary assessments.
  • Assisting with⁤ patient examinations: ⁢ Preparing patients⁤ and‌ assisting healthcare providers during procedures.
  • Administering basic tests: Conducting simple diagnostic tests as trained.
  • Maintaining sterilization protocols: Ensuring clinical areas adhere ‍to hygiene standards.

Patient Interaction

  • Greeting patients: ⁤Providing a ​kind and‍ professional first impression.
  • Answering patient inquiries: Explaining procedures, appointment logistics, ‌and policies.
  • Informed consent process: Explaining consent forms and procedures before treatments.

Essential Skills and Qualifications for Medical Office Assistants

Success as a medical office assistant hinges on a combination of technical skills, interpersonal abilities, and relevant qualifications.Here’s a breakdown of the key skills ‌you ‍should develop:

Skill area Details
communication Skills Clear,friendly,and professional communication​ with patients and team members.
Organizational skills Handling schedules,⁣ paperwork, and administrative tasks efficiently.
Medical Knowledge Understanding medical terminology, ⁣procedures, and healthcare⁢ processes.
Technical Proficiency Proficiency⁢ in ​electronic health records (EHR), scheduling software, ⁢and billing systems.
Attention to⁤ Detail Accurate record-keeping⁣ and billing, minimizing errors.
Empathy & Patient ‍Care Providing compassionate service and support to patients.
Problem-Solving Skills Addressing⁤ scheduling conflicts, billing issues, ‌and patient concerns promptly.
Certification & Education High school diploma or equivalent; certification as a Medical Office Assistant (MOA) or Medical Administrative Assistant can boost ⁣employability.

Typical Qualifications & Certifications

  • High school diploma or GED
  • Medical Office Assistant ⁤certification (e.g.,through accredited programs)
  • CPR and First ​Aid⁤ certification (frequently enough preferred)
  • Experience with EHR‌ systems and medical billing ‍software

Benefits of Being a Medical Office Assistant

Choosing a career as a ‌ medical ⁤office assistant offers‍ numerous benefits,including:

  • job ​stability: Growing ‌healthcare industry increases demand for administrative professionals.
  • Career advancement: Opportunities to specialize in‌ billing,⁤ coding, or medical administration.
  • Personal fulfillment: Playing a crucial‌ role in patient care ‍and healthcare delivery.
  • Flexible work settings: employment ‍in clinics, hospitals, specialists’ offices, and more.
  • Competitive salary: Entry-level salaries typically range from $30,000 to $45,000 annually, with ‍room​ for ⁣growth.

Practical Tips ⁢for Aspiring ​Medical Office Assistants

  • Gain relevant education: Enroll in ⁤Certified Medical Administrative Assistant programs or similar courses.
  • Develop⁣ soft skills: Focus on empathy, communication, ​and organization.
  • Work on technical proficiency: ⁢Be agreeable with common healthcare‌ software and tools.
  • Seek internships or entry-level roles: ‍Gain firsthand experience in medical settings.
  • stay current with​ healthcare regulations: Understand HIPAA, privacy laws, and billing requirements.

Case Study: A Day in the Life of a Medical Office Assistant

Maria is a dedicated medical ⁣office assistant working at a busy family practice. Her typical​ day involves:

  • Greeting patients and verifying their information.
  • Scheduling ‍appointments and managing cancellations.
  • Assisting the⁤ physician with clinical tasks like‍ taking vital signs.
  • Processing insurance ‍claims and⁤ billing patients.
  • Updating electronic health‌ records with new⁢ patient information.

Maria’s⁣ role exemplifies how‌ versatile and essential a medical office ‍assistant ⁣can be, combining‍ administrative expertise⁣ with clinical​ support to improve patient outcomes.

First-hand Experience: What Its Like ​to Work as a Medical ‌Office assistant

Many​ professionals find the role‍ fulfilling because it offers daily ⁢interactions with patients and healthcare providers, along with opportunities to learn about‌ medical procedures and healthcare management.‍ Challenges such as managing‌ a high volume of patients or navigating insurance​ paperwork ‌are part ‌of the job, ‍but with adequate⁣ training and experience, they become manageable.This profession is ​ideal for those interested in​ healthcare but who ​prefer working in an administrative capacity ⁢rather than in direct clinical roles.
